Enhancing Navigation Systems with Image Recognition Algorithms

Introduction: In today's fast-paced world, navigation systems have become an indispensable part of our lives. Whether we are exploring new cities or simply trying to find the fastest route to our destination, GPS navigation systems have revolutionized the way we travel. However, these systems are constantly evolving to provide us with even better and more accurate information. One such innovation is the integration of image recognition algorithms into GPS navigation systems. In this article, we will explore how image recognition algorithms are enhancing navigation systems, making them smarter and more intuitive than ever before. Understanding Image Recognition Algorithms: Image recognition algorithms, powered by artificial intelligence and machine learning, are designed to analyze and interpret visual data. By extracting features and patterns from images or videos, these algorithms can accurately identify and categorize objects or locations. From facial recognition to object detection, image recognition algorithms have a wide array of applications in various industries. When integrated into GPS navigation systems, they add a new dimension of intelligence to the user experience. Benefits of Image Recognition in Navigation Systems: 1. Real-time Object Detection: Image recognition algorithms can identify and locate specific objects or landmarks in real-time. For example, using image recognition, navigation systems can detect landmarks such as famous buildings, monuments, or even street signs, providing users with contextual information as they navigate through unfamiliar areas. This feature is particularly helpful for tourists exploring new cities or for users trying to locate specific points of interest. 2. Road Sign Detection: One of the most notable applications of image recognition algorithms in navigation systems is the ability to detect and interpret road signs. By analyzing the video feed from cameras in the navigation system or even using images from existing databases, these algorithms can read and understand road signs, including speed limits, traffic signals, and warning signs. This ensures that drivers receive accurate and timely information, promoting safer driving practices. 3. Enhanced Lane Guidance: Image recognition algorithms can also improve lane guidance in navigation systems. By analyzing the road markings, these algorithms can accurately determine the number of lanes and provide users with clear instructions on which lane to be in for upcoming turns or exits. This feature reduces confusion and minimizes the risk of missing important maneuvers. 4. Augmented Reality Navigation: With image recognition algorithms, navigation systems can also leverage augmented reality (AR) to enhance user experience. By overlaying digital information on a live video feed from the navigation system, users can see real-time information, such as direction arrows, street names, or even nearby points of interest, directly on their windshield or device screen. This creates a more intuitive and immersive navigation experience. Conclusion: The integration of image recognition algorithms into GPS navigation systems is a significant advancement that enhances the functionality and usability of these systems. Real-time object detection, road sign interpretation, enhanced lane guidance, and augmented reality navigation are just a few examples of how image recognition algorithms are revolutionizing the way we navigate the world. With further advancements in artificial intelligence and machine learning, we can expect navigation systems to become even smarter and more intuitive, making travel more efficient and enjoyable for users worldwide.
